Finley Student Honored at Raynham Hall Poetry Awards

Finley Student Honored at Raynham Hall Poetry Awards

Finley Middle School teachers Carli Fonseca and Tracy Roberts introduced students to the Raynham Hall Museum’s annual Valentine’s Day Poetry Contest. The competition is held in honor of a 1779 poem written by Lt. Col. John Graves Simcoe to Sally Townsend, one of the earliest known Valentines in American history.

Seven Finley students submitted original entries to the contest this year. Out of more than 200 applicants, 7th grader Vittoria Blanco earned second place overall in her category.

Vittoria was recognized for her achievement at an awards ceremony held on February 12 at Town Hall North in Oyster Bay. Congratulations to Vittoria and all of our participating students for their hard work and creativity. Mrs. Roberts and Ms. Fonseca are very proud of these talented writers!
